Efficiency and safety when working at heights: The results of the ETH Zurich study
A total of 11 test subjects who worked in various professions that regularly require working at heights took part in the study. Participants were assessed based on three main factors: effort, heart rate and comfort. In addition, the time required for various tasks was measured.
The results of the study are clear and impressive. Both objectively, measured by heart rate, and subjectively, based on the participants’ statements, there was a clear superiority of HighStep Systems compared to conventional methods.
Objective results:
The average heart rate of participants while using HighStep Systems was significantly lower than that measured using conventional ladders and risers. This indicates that HighStep Systems represents less physical strain on users.
Subjective results:
The participants unanimously stated that they HighStep Systems as the most comfortable and fastest method. This is also reflected in the measured times, which showed that completing tasks with HighStep Systems was more efficient than conventional methods.
The conclusion of the study is therefore:
“The physical and psychological stress associated with conventional climbing methods is significantly higher than climbing with HighStep, given normal and typical working conditions. The climbing comfort with HighStep is significantly better compared to other climbing methods. HighStep offers an efficient and comfortable solution for working at heights that can improve both the health and productivity of users.”
